Right now in Haliburton County, 260 children are on a waitlist for childcare. Their parents struggle to find suitable childcare and often face a hodge-podge of caregivers that include grandparents, friends and neighbors while they wait for a licensed spot to open up at one of two centers here. In the fourth and final segment of our series on the childcare shortage, we speak with officials from the County of Haliburton and the City of Kawartha Lakes who say they are in lock-step, trying to expand childcare facilities here, but say the challenges are many. Firstly, a childcare center needs space and lots of it, it needs to recruit and retain staff with liveable incomes and in Haliburton County, it needs creative collaboration with businesses and other organizations to make childcare happen. For now, though, the wait list continues to grow with families waiting as long as four years for a spot.
